AVL Technician

Job Description - AVL Technician

Position Requirements: The AVL Tech will support Transformation Church services and events by deploying AVL systems, installing and maintaining gear, and filling in vacancies of Sunday service operators.

HAND (Expectations + Duties):

  • Actively participates in planning and preparation as assigned and ensures best practices are followed.
  • Assists AVL Specialist to coordinate set up and on-site leadership for services and events as assigned; may actively be a part of on-site event set up, strike and management.
  • Coordinates audiovisual production preparation and execution with all relevant internal and external staff to ensure the efficient, safe and timely execution of productions.
  • Notifies Manager of any significant challenges installing, operating, removing, storing and maintaining audiovisual equipment, as well as informing as to the status and records of equipment inventory
  • Maintains a high degree of safety protocol internally and with third party vendors and adheres to all Transformation Church standards.
  • Physical requirements of this job include sitting, standing, and walking for an extended period of time.
  • Must be able to lift up to 50lbs regularly and up to 100 pounds on occasion with help.
  • All other duties as assigned

HEAD (Knowledge + Training):

  • REQUIRED: 2-4 years of experience within AVL industry, tour experience a plus
  • Working knowledge of digital audio consoles, stage patching, RF coordination, MA lighting, Sony cameras, Ross video gear, ROE, Brompton, and general AVL maintenance ability
  • Highly tech-savvy, able to learn and master new technology quickly and thoroughly
  • Ability to train and develop volunteers
  • Ability to resolve conflict in calming manner
  • This role regularly communicates through talking and hearing and must be able to do so efficiently and effectively.
  • Excellent problem-solving skills
  • Ability to maintain confidentiality
  • Proficient computer skills with Apple, Microsoft, and Google products and the ability to learn TC-used databases and technologies
